Vodafone awards scholarship to Jammu students

Jammu students with scholarship cheques provided by Vodafone on Monday.

Excelsior Correspondent
JAMMU, June 17: As part of its customer connect initiative,  Vodafone India  awarded token scholarships to over 100 students who scored more than 90 percent or CGPA equivalent in their 10th and 12th board exams for the academic year 2012-13.
All students scoring above 90 percent or CGPA equivalent have been assured an amount of Rs 1,000 and the highest scorer among them is entitled to a scholarship of Rs 5,000.
Vodafone India had announced a scholarship programme in March for students excelling in their 10th and 12th grade examinations. The programme has been instituted for children of all existing and new Vodafone customers in the State and can be participated in by depositing a copy of the mark sheet at any Vodafone Store/ Mini Store. The entries to participate in this programme are open till 30 June 30, 2013.
